Locksmiths unlock cars using a variety of methods. Locksmiths can employ a tool like a slim Jim slide between a window and the weather stripping. This method is called "jimmying. This method can be risky, but it is often successful.

Another method is to use a wedge to create an opening in the door frame. A wedge that is specifically designed for this purpose is used, however you can make use of a piece wood or a flat screwdriver. Once the wedge is in place, a long, thin rod can be put into the gap and pushed to trigger the lock button. The most convenient household item to utilize is a coat hanger made of wire because it's thin and long.

A key could break inside a door or ignition lock due to wear and tear or by being pushed into the lock too hard. It could also happen if you attempt to turn it when it's locked or unlocked. In such cases the key fragment is halfway inside the lock cylinder. This makes it very difficult to get it out. If the key isn't too deep, you can take it out it with pliers. If the key is a lot deeper, call an experienced locksmith.

You can also use a thin, stiff metal wire, such as paperclips for grasping the fragment of key. It is recommended to straighten the fragment of key so that it can slide across the lock. You can also bend the ends slightly to allow you to grasp the broken portion of the key.

If you're unable to remove the key, you may use a locksmith's tool with hooks on one end. These tools are available at hardware and automotive locksmith services parts stores. You can purchase an extractor kit for keys which includes these tools, as well as an rake small enough to pry the lock open. If you don't have a locksmith's tool, you can try using a hook-shaped screwdriver to extract the broken key.
